JustDrawIt: A 3D Sketching System
Cindy Grimm, Pushkar Joshi
Sketch Based Interfaces and Modeling, 2012, pp. 121--130.
Abstract: We present "JustDrawIt", a sketch-based system for creating 3D curves suitable for surfacing. The user can sketch in a free-form manner from any view at any time, and the system infers how those sketch strokes should be added to the drawing. Specifically, existing curves are projected to 2D and analyzed to see if the stroke edits or extends an existing curve, or if the stroke should make a new curve. In the former case the 2D stroke is promoted to 3D using the position of the existing curve, and then joined to that curve. In the latter case, we use additional spatial information (e.g. temporary 3D surfaces) to create a new curve in 3D. All non-sketching interactions are based on unintrusive context-aware, in-screen pie menus designed for rapid pen-based input. We also provide novel rendering styles and aides for interpreting and working with 3D sketches. Finally, we support snapping together curve networks and specifying normals in order to create surface models.
Article URL: http://dx.doi.org/10.2312/SBM/SBM12/121-130
BibTeX format:
@inproceedings{Grimm:2012:JA3,
  author = {Cindy Grimm and Pushkar Joshi},
  title = {JustDrawIt: A 3D Sketching System},
  booktitle = {Sketch Based Interfaces and Modeling},
  pages = {121--130},
  year = {2012},
}
Search for more articles by Cindy Grimm.
Search for more articles by Pushkar Joshi.

Return to the search page.


graphbib: Powered by "bibsql" and "SQLite3."